    This has always been my curiousoity. Ontario Education system is the most different and difficult one I have seen, it is similar to Tokyo Japan's edu in some aspects of it. After grade 8, you have three actually four to the school I attend. 1.) IB program = international bucclarate (sp?), 2.) Academic Level (University level), 3.) Applied level (College level), 4.) Essiential level (Work place).
    Now it is very rare for anyone to get into IB program in my school you need at lease 90% avg from grade 8 and have to look at your extra circcurla work. That program is very rare not many students. Academic level is University level where you have the options to go to work place, college or university . It is the most highest, difficult levels of all in ontario. Similarities are to states system is the AP courses. But even still we are learning great amount stuff that not even ap courses cover and their exams are 1hr30mins long max. University level exams are 3hrs long sometimes 4hrs. And we (university level students) don't even get the credit for it like in states AP students get the college credits!
